ComfyUI-LLM-GGUF

model:https://huggingface.co/eddy1111111/qwen3_coder_8b_COT_un/blob/main/Qwen3-8B-Coder-Abliterated-Q4_K_M.gguf

ComfyUI custom nodes for LLM GGUF model inference.

Features

  • Load and cache GGUF LLM models
  • Chat inference with conversation history (hot session)
  • Session management (reset, list)
  • Model cache management
  • Output condition prefix (Chinese T5 format)
  • Supports llama-cpp-python binding or subprocess fallback

Nodes

Load GGUF Model

Load a GGUF LLM model for inference.

Inputs:

  • model_name: Select GGUF model file from models/LLM folder
  • gpu_layers: Number of layers to offload to GPU (default: 99 = all)
  • context_size: Context window size in tokens (default: 32768)
  • llama_cli_path: (Optional) Path to llama-cli.exe for subprocess fallback

Output:

  • model: LLM_MODEL object

LLM Chat

Run LLM inference with chat support.

Inputs:

  • model: LLM model from LoadGGUFModel
  • user_prompt: User message to send to the model
  • system_prompt: (Optional) System prompt to set model behavior
  • session_id: Session ID for maintaining conversation history (default: "default")
  • max_tokens: Maximum tokens to generate (default: 1024)
  • temperature: Sampling temperature (default: 0.7)
  • top_p: Top-p sampling threshold (default: 0.9)
  • top_k: Top-k sampling (default: 40)
  • repeat_penalty: Repetition penalty (default: 1.1)
  • keep_history: Keep conversation history for hot session (default: True)
  • output_condition: Output condition prefix (None / Chinese_T5)

Output:

  • response: Model response text

Reset Chat Session

Reset chat session history.

Inputs:

  • session_id: Session ID to reset
  • trigger: (Optional) Connect any input to trigger reset

Outputs:

  • success: Boolean indicating success
  • message: Status message

Clear Model Cache

Clear all cached LLM models to free memory.

Inputs:

  • trigger: (Optional) Connect any input to trigger cache clear

Outputs:

  • success: Boolean indicating success
  • message: Status message

List Chat Sessions

List all active chat sessions.

Output:

  • sessions: List of active sessions with message counts

Installation

  1. Place the ComfyUI-LLM-GGUF folder in ComfyUI/custom_nodes/
  2. Place GGUF model files in ComfyUI/models/LLM/
  3. (Optional) Install llama-cpp-python for native inference:
    pip install llama-cpp-python
    
  4. Restart ComfyUI

Model Folder

GGUF models should be placed in:

ComfyUI/models/LLM/

Requirements

  • ComfyUI
  • llama-cpp-python (optional, for native binding)
  • llama-cli.exe (for subprocess fallback if binding not available)
